If there were ever an accurate definition of “daredevil,” it would only need to be a picture of Belial’s face. From leaping over the edge of Cloudsong before he could properly fly, to grazing the edges of the Twisting Crescendo for fun, he’s been a menace since hatching. Humility isn’t a concept he’s familiar with, either. Though a dragon with a brilliant mind, he’d always felt that the stuffy life of what’s proper was beneath him and much preferred to shirk his responsibilities in search of his next thrill. Bold as he was, though, his hubris eventually became his downfall.

As he grew up, Belial became tired of only ever participating in his favorite pasttime by himself. Sure, it had been fun to rule the playground as a hatchling, but in adulthood, he began to realize that other dragons didn’t care so much about how cool he was. It made him lonely in a way he’d never expected. And then, he met Damon. Elegant, cool, collected. The polished Banescale was everything that Belial wasn’t, and yet, he was enamored with the other dragon in a way he couldn’t describe. It was as if all his previous attempts to garner the praise of others had lost meaning. Damon was the only one he wanted to impress. But it wasn’t going to be easy.

Damon was king of playing hard to get. Always holding out a bone, only to yank it away as soon as Belial trotted after him. It was infuriating, yet intriguing at the same time. They matched each other in energy like the sun did the moon. At first, it seemed that nothing Belial did would ever be enough. All his tricks and daring feats did nothing to pierce the shell around Damon’s heart. Begrudgingly admitting defeat in the end, he asked what he had to do to win him over.

Damon had chuckled, watching Belial from the corner of a half-lidded eye. “Bring me the bell of an Opheodrys Serthis,” he’d crooned. “I’d very much like one to wear. They’re so...shiny.”

Belial had puffed out his chest. “I’ll bring you the shiniest bell you’ve ever seen,” he declared and he set off at once, not hearing the chuckle of disbelief from Damon as he went.

It didn’t take long for Belial to locate the creature’s den. This was going to be easy—just a simple sneaking in and out with the bell. He’d taken on much bigger challenges before.

Or so he thought.

In he went, spotting the bell almost immediately and gripping it between his strong jaws. But as he turned to leave…

“You DARE to ssssteal from me?” An enraged hiss sounded from above and the serthis herself dropped down from above, blocking his exit.

Belial sharpened his claws and prepared to fight, but before he could take a step, the creature was upon him.

“You’ll pay for thissss!” The serthis deftly swiped a scroll from her belt and opened it, inscribed runes facing Belial. The began to glow and Belial felt his body rooted in place. He panicked. He couldn’t move!

A blinding light shot toward him from the scroll and…

He awoke in the serthis’s lair with a mirror and the scroll laying beside him. “Huh?” Groggily, he picked up the mirror and dropped it in fright. He was a hatchling again! The serthis was nowhere in sight.

“W-what??” Belial squeaked. Horrified, he opened the scroll to see that it was the same one that the serthis had used to curse him, with a handwritten note at the bottom.

May you never forget how childish it is to steal that which does not belong to you. And may your fate be sealed.
